2.61%SBI Energy Opportunities Fund Direct-growth is one Equity mutual fund offered by SBI Mutual Fund. Launched on 26 Feb 2024, the fund aims Long term Capital appreciation. Investment in equity and equity related instruments of companies engaged in and/or expected to benefit from the growth in traditional & new energy sectors & allied business activities. It manages assets worth ₹8,906.3 crore as on Sun May 31, 2026. The expense ratio stands at 0.83%. The portfolio allocation consists of 97.34% in equities, 0.05% in debt instruments, 2.61% in other assets or cash equivalents.Managed by Pradeep Kesavan, it has delivered a return of 9.86% in the last year, a total return since inception of 7.08%.
